Новосибирск, 12 апреля 2014

Конференция прошла в «Центре информационных технологий» на Николаева, 11. Остались вопросы? Пишите: wst@web-standards.ru.

Понравилась конференция?

Программа Наверх

  1. Открытие
  2. Верстальщик должен быть ленивый

    Большую часть рабочего времени мы занимаемся не написанием новой функциональности, а тестированием, исправлением ошибок, рефакторингом. При этом писать классные фичи всем нравится гораздо больше, чем искать причину очередного хитроумного бага. Как сделать так, чтобы ошибок стало меньше, и мы могли тратить время на то, что доставляет удовольствие? Презентация в HTML.

    Тим Чаптыков

  3. Как защитить свой код

    Регрессивное тестирование особенно важно во фронтенд-приложениях, где велика связность сразу трёх технологий: HTML, CSS и JavaScript. Мы расскажем о юнит-тестах, которые проверяют часть приложения (блок, модуль и т.п.) по всем этим параметрам: размеры и другие CSS-свойства; наличие или отсутствие определённых элементов и их атрибутов; отработка кликов и других событий; и многое другое. Покажем примеры тестов, типичные ошибки и реальные баги. Презентация в HTML.

    Дмитрий Кузнецов

  4. Перерыв
  5. Быстро о быстром

    Коротко о том, на чём нужно фокусироваться при разработке одностраничных веб-приложений, чтобы они работали быстрее. Презентация в PDF.

    Роман Дворнов

  6. Разработка приложений для Smart TV

    Обзорный доклад о Smart TV, ТВ-приставках (set-top box) и разработке приложений для них. Мы рассмотрим процесс производства кроссплатформенного приложения от начала до конца, обозначим основные проблемы и предложим варианты их решения. Презентация в HTML.

    Андрей Мотошин

  7. Обед
  8. Не бойся, это всего лишь данные... просто их много

    За последние 15 лет веб сильно изменился и ускорился. Но большинство по-прежнему боится большого количества данных и сложной логики на клиенте. Потому что «тормозит». Я хочу сломать стереотипы и показать, как начать делать крутые штуки на клиенте. Тысячи и сотни тысяч объектов, разные типы, зависимые вычисляемые свойства, агрегация, множество вариантов отображения. Всё это в вашем браузере. Без тормозов, регистрации, смс. Презентация в PDF.

    Роман Дворнов

  9. Семантичный код как основа HTML-документа

    В процессе создания HTML-документа или отдельных его частей (шаблонов), как правило выделяются два этапа: «передали в работу PSD-макет» и «получили готовый HTML/CSS/JS». В этом докладе мы попробуем выделить другие малозаметные этапы, затронем семантику и ее роль в построении HTML-документа. Презентация в HTML.

    Анатолий Матов

  10. БЭМ — норм

    Модульный подход к созданию интерфейсов с помощью БЭМ и независимых блоков. История появления, практическая и архитектурная ценность, альтернативные точки зрения и совместимость с веб-стандартами и здравым смыслом. Презентация в HTML.

    Вадим Макеев

  11. Закрытие

Докладчики Наверх

Роман Дворнов @rdvornov

Фронтенд-разработчик Ostrovok.ru. До этого руководил разработкой веб-клиентов в платежной системе «Единый кошелёк». Автор и мейнтейнер опенсорсного JavaScript-фреймворка basis.js.

Роман Дворнов

Дмитрий Кузнецов @diokuz

Начал работать в 2ГИС в 2012 году на должности разработчика интерфейсов, через несколько месяцев стал ведущим специалистом на проекте 2ГИС-Онлайн. Автор библиотеки для кроссбраузерной кастомизации системного скроллбара Baron.

Дмитрий Кузнецов

Вадим Макеев @pepelsbey

Веб-евангелист в компании Opera Software. Веб-разработчик, организатор и участник IT-конференций, автор блога Пепелсбей.net, пропагандист веб-стандартов.

Вадим Макеев

Анатолий Матов

Руководитель отдела фронтенд-разработки НГС.Новосибирск.

Анатолий Матов

Андрей Мотошин @htmlhero_ru

Фронтенд-разработчик в компании Interfaced. Начал увлекаться вебом в 2005 году: сначала только версткой, а затем и JavaScript. Сейчас занимается Smart TV. Любит красиво сверстанный код, ведёт блог HTML Hero.

Андрей Мотошин

Тим Чаптыков @chaptykov

Разработчик интерфейсов в 2ГИС, занимается созданием новой онлайн-версии.

Тим Чаптыков

Организаторы Наверх

2ГИС

Разработчик электронных справочников, которые помогают пользователям программы с легкостью ориентироваться более чем в 250 городах России, Украины, Казахстана, Италии, Кипра и Чехии и быстро находить нужную информацию.

Opera

Норвежская компания, известная своими браузерами: Opera для компьютеров, Opera для Android, Opera Mini. Участвует в разработке движков Chromium и Blink, подробнее о технологиях на Dev.Opera.

Площадка Наверх

Новосибирск, «Центр информационных технологий» на Николаева, 11.